Cooking Guide: Pork

Duroc Baby Back Ribs (uncooked)

Serving Size: Each half-slab serves 1 to 2

Instructions

OVEN

  1. Preheat oven to 375°F.
  2. Season ribs with salt, pepper, garlic, barbecue spices and brown sugar.
  3. Place ribs on top of sliced onions in a roasting pan with 2-inch-high edges and fill with ½ inch of water or beer.
  4. Cover loosely with foil and cook 30 minutes.
  5. Reduce temperature to 325°F and continue cooking 60 minutes. The ribs are finished when they are fork-tender.**
  6. Brush with sauce and glaze and broil until sauce is sticky.

GRILL

  1. Preheat grill to medium-low.
  2. Grill bone-side down 20-25 minutes.
  3. Turn ribs and brush with sauce.
  4. Grill until they are fork-tender, 45-60 minutes.**
  5. Brush with sauce and serve.

Preparation

Thaw* product on a dish in the refrigerator.

Remove thawed product from the refrigerator 30 minutes before cooking.

**Meat is fork-tender when it gives when a fork is inserted and twisted.

Let rest for 5 minutes before serving.
